0 / 0 / 0
Регистрация: 16.08.2007
Сообщений: 12
|
|
1 | |
[Microsoft][ODBC SQL Server Driver][SQL Server]Login failed- User: Reason: Not defined as a valid user of a trusted SQL Server connection16.08.2007, 10:50. Показов 5416. Ответов 5
Метки нет Все метки)
(
[Microsoft][ODBC SQL Server Driver][SQL Server]Login failed- User: Reason: Not defined as a valid user of a trusted SQL Server connection
Вот такую ошибку выдает. В DSN поставил SQlServer аутентификацию, в SQLServer - стандартную, что еще я забыл?
0
|
|
Sergik
|
|
16.08.2007, 11:15 | 2 |
при открытие ADODB.Connection надо указывать пользователя и пароль:
Connection.open 'DSN','USER','PASSWORD' |
0 / 0 / 0
Регистрация: 16.08.2007
Сообщений: 12
|
|
16.08.2007, 11:25 [ТС] | 3 |
Такую строчку я написал! Не помогает...
0
|
Sergik
|
|
16.08.2007, 11:33 | 4 |
в свойствах SQLServer надо поставить метод аутентификации - 'SQLServer and Windows NT', надо завести во вкладке security пользователя, дать ему права на запись и чтение нужной базы, потом ,при открытии, указывать этого пользователя (судя по ошибке пользователь вообще не указывается)
|
0 / 0 / 0
Регистрация: 16.08.2007
Сообщений: 12
|
|
16.08.2007, 11:53 [ТС] | 5 |
Мысль правильная, спасибо. (правда у меня SQL Server 6.5) Пользователь есть с правами на доступ к базе. Этого же пользователя указываю и в OPEN 'БД','user','passw'. Более того, пробовал и под администратором - результат один. никакого результата. Самое странное - это строчка ошибки
Not defined as a valid user of a TRUSTED SQL Server connection так как в DSN указано соединение авторизация через SQL SERVER, а не через NT.
0
|
0 / 0 / 0
Регистрация: 16.08.2007
Сообщений: 12
|
|
16.08.2007, 13:06 [ТС] | 6 |
Спасибо, что подтвердил правильность моих действий - я поставил на отдельный комп SQL Server 7.0 и сделал доступ к нему от www сервера - все заработало!!! Значит причина - глючные драйвера от SQLServer 6.5
0
|
16.08.2007, 13:06 | |
Помогаю со студенческими работами здесь
6
Подключиться к SQL 2000. BASE_STRING = 'Driver={SQL Server};Server=(local);Database=mybase; Как можно осуществить репликацию между офисной БД (MS SQL Server) и БД в Интернете (MS SQL Server) ? Подключение к базе на SQL Server: Microsoft OLE DB Provider for ODBC Drivers error '80004005'
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|